Автор оригинала: Pankaj Kumar.
Привет, народ! В этой статье мы будем сосредоточиться на работе Python Iloc () Функция Отказ Итак, давайте начнем!
Работа функции Python ILOC ()
Python предлагает нам различные модули и функции для решения данных. Модуль PandaS предлагает нам больше функций для общения с огромными наборами набора данных с точки зрения рядов и столбцов.
Python Iloc () Функция
Позволяет нам выбрать конкретную ячейку набора данных, то есть это помогает нам выбрать значение, которое принадлежит к определенной строке или столбцу из набора значений кадра данных или набора данных.
С помощью функции ILOC () мы можем получить определенное значение, принадлежащее к строке и столбцу, используя указанные значения индекса.
Помните, функция ILOC () принимает Только целые значения типа в качестве индекса Значения для доступа и отображения значений.
Синтаксис:
dataframe.iloc[]
Как уже упоминалось, мы не можем пройти логические значения в качестве индекса для получения записей. Обязательно пропускать целочисленные значения к нему.
Примеры функции Python ILOC ()
В этом примере мы попытались получить доступ к всем значениям данных третьего индекса каждого столбца набора данных, как показано на рисунке.
DataSet- Набор данных используется в приведенных ниже примерах
Пример 1:
Мы будем использовать функцию Read_CSV (), чтобы потянуть данные, установленные из CSV в переменную.
import pandas as pd import numpy as np import os data = pd.read_csv("bank-loan.csv") # dataset print(data.iloc[3])
Выход:
age 41.00000 ed 1.00000 employ 15.00000 address 14.00000 income 120.00000 debtinc 2.90000 creddebt 2.65872 othdebt 0.82128 default 0.00000 Name: 3, dtype: float64
Теперь мы пытались получить доступ к значениям данных строк 1 и 2, эквивалентную каждому столбцу набора данных, как показано ниже-
Пример 2:
import pandas as pd import numpy as np import os data = pd.read_csv("bank-loan.csv") # dataset data.iloc[1:3]
Функция ILOC [1: 3]
будет включать от 1 до 3 и не включает индекс 3.
Выход:
Здесь мы добрались до всех значений данных столбцов 1 и 2, как показано ниже-
Синтаксис:
dataframe.iloc[:,start_col:end_col]
Пример 3:
import pandas as pd import numpy as np import os data = pd.read_csv("bank-loan.csv") # dataset data.iloc[:,1:3]
Выход:
Резюме
Таким образом, в этой статье мы поняли функционирование функции Python ILOC ().
- Его можно использовать для получения записей на основе значений индекса из набора данных.
- Несколько записей могут быть выявлены с использованием концепции индекса в качестве параметра к функции ILOC ().
- Функция ILOC () рассматривает только целые индексы в качестве параметров.
Заключение
По этому, мы подошли к концу этой темы. Не стесняйтесь комментировать ниже, если у вас есть какие-либо вопросы.
До этого оставайтесь настроенными и продолжайте учиться !!